Last Updated: August 19, 2025
1. Introduction
Welcome to GeoCalc. We are committed to protecting your privacy. This Privacy Policy explains how we collect, use, disclose, and safeguard your information when you use our web application.
2. Information We Collect
We collect the following types of information:
- Personal Data: When you register, we collect your name, phone number, and/or email address for authentication and communication purposes. This is stored securely by Firebase Authentication.
- Calculation & Event Data: For paid calculations, we save a record of the transaction (including user name, points, results, and payment details) to our secure Firestore database. This is for administrative and support purposes. We also log key events, like logins and payment status, to help us monitor application health.
- Calculation History (Local Storage): For your convenience, a history of your past 10 calculations is saved directly to your browser's local storage. This data is stored only on your device and is not transmitted to our servers. This means your history will not be synced across different devices or browsers.
- Payment Data: To process payments, we use Razorpay. We receive transaction confirmation details but do not store your credit card information on our servers.
- AI & Communication Data: If you use our AI features (e.g., photo extraction, WhatsApp bot), the images or messages you send are processed by our AI provider (Google Gemini) to perform the requested service.
3. How We Use Your Information
We use the information we collect to:
- Create and manage your account.
- Provide the core calculation and PDF reporting services.
- Enable AI-powered features.
- Process payments for our services.
- Communicate with you, including sending OTPs and responding to inquiries.
- Maintain a calculation history on your local device for your convenience.
- Monitor application performance and user activity for administrative purposes.
4. Third-Party Services
We use the following third-party services to operate our application:
- Firebase: For user authentication, database, and hosting.
- Google Cloud (Gemini & Maps): For AI features and map visualizations.
- Razorpay: For secure payment processing.
- WhatsApp (via Meta): If you interact with our WhatsApp bot.
These services have their own privacy policies, and we recommend you review them.
5. Data Security
We use administrative, technical, and physical security measures to help protect your personal information. While we have taken reasonable steps to secure the personal information you provide to us, please be aware that despite our efforts, no security measures are perfect or impenetrable.
6. Contact Us
If you have questions or comments about this Privacy Policy, please contact us at geocalc12@gmail.com.